How do I track down what is causing a PC to lockup?

For 2 months I have been trying to figure out why
my new FreeBSD 4.3-Current system lockups.  The lockups
are random and no warning messages happen and nothing
is logged.

In frustration I hooked a different system up (at
my colocation site) and the behavior is the exactly
the same.

The system is hooked up through one of those remote
reboot systems.  Is it possible the remote reboot system
is doing something to the power?  If so, how would I
prove it?
